Produktbeschreibung
Mesalamine is a drug of choice for the treatment of inflammatory bowel disease. Mesalamine has been shown to block the production of interlukin-1 (1L-1) and tumor necrosis factor-a (TNF-alpha. Further,MSA is found to have free radical scavenger and antioxidant effect. Therefore, the aim shall be to understand the analytical, physical and spectral attributes of this most useful drug molecule. This Monograph explores solubility aspects, hygroscopicity, partition coefficient, FTIR-spectroscopic analysis, differential scanning calorimetry, TGA, X-ray diffraction, 1H-NMR, 13C-NMR spectroscopic analysis. The chapter on analytical profile employing UV-Visible spectroscopic method, spectrofluorimetric method and HPLC method (Blood Plasma, Rat caecal content, etc.)are useful for the researcher.
